Patents by Inventor Azusa Sudo
Azusa Sudo has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).
-
Patent number: 9052823Abstract: Proposes the realization of the performance stability operation of virtual volumes and the stabilized access performance for the virtual volumes in the storage apparatus. In the storage apparatus which configures a pool of multiple types of storage tiers of different performances, provides virtual volumes to the host computer and, in accordance with a write request from an application to a virtual volume, assigns pages to the relevant virtual volume from the pool, a policy associating an application with the virtual volume with which the relevant application reads/writes data, a storage tier to assign pages to the relevant virtual volume, and the priority of the relevant storage tier is managed and, in accordance with a write request from the application, complying with the corresponding policy, among the storage tiers associated with the corresponding virtual volume, pages are assigned from the storage tier of the higher priority to the relevant virtual volume.Type: GrantFiled: May 18, 2010Date of Patent: June 9, 2015Assignee: HITACHI, LTD.Inventors: Masayuki Yamamoto, Yoshiaki Eguchi, Azusa Sudo
-
Patent number: 8458424Abstract: A storage system comprises a virtual volume configured of multiple virtual areas and a pool configured of multiple actual area groups of different performances. The controller of the storage system manages which actual areas are assigned to which virtual areas and the access load on the actual areas assigned to the virtual areas. The controller, if the access load of a first actual area assigned to a first virtual area is inappropriate for a first actual area group comprising the first actual area, migrates data to a second actual area in a second actual area group which is appropriate for the access load of the first actual area from the first actual area. The controller performs data migration between actual areas for achieving data allocation at a certain point of time based on history information which is the information related to a virtual area at a point of time in the past and an actual area assigned to the virtual area.Type: GrantFiled: February 8, 2010Date of Patent: June 4, 2013Assignee: Hitachi, Ltd.Inventors: Azusa Sudo, Yoshiaki Eguchi, Masayuki Yamamoto, Yoichi Mizuno
-
Patent number: 8069323Abstract: A storage system is provided which is capable of realizing a remote copy function for speeding up lines virtually by satisfying such demand to distribute copy data into a plurality of lines. In a storage system for connecting a local storage device and a remote storage device via a plurality of lines, the local storage device includes a remote copy program for distributing data of a plurality of logical volumes accessed from a host computer into a plurality of paths on the basis of status of the plurality of paths interposing the plurality of lines, to perform a remote copy from the local storage device to the remote storage device. Accordingly, the local storage device distributes data of the logical volumes into the plurality of lines to copy the data to the remote storage device, resulting in speeding up the lines virtually.Type: GrantFiled: December 8, 2008Date of Patent: November 29, 2011Assignee: Hitachi, Ltd.Inventors: Azusa Sudo, Kenta Shiga, Toshihiko Murakami
-
Publication number: 20110289287Abstract: Proposes the realization of the performance stability operation of virtual volumes and the stabilized access performance for the virtual volumes in the storage apparatus. In the storage apparatus which configures a pool of multiple types of storage tiers of different performances, provides virtual volumes to the host computer and, in accordance with a write request from an application to a virtual volume, assigns pages to the relevant virtual volume from the pool, a policy associating an application with the virtual volume with which the relevant application reads/writes data, a storage tier to assign pages to the relevant virtual volume, and the priority of the relevant storage tier is managed and, in accordance with a write request from the application, complying with the corresponding policy, among the storage tiers associated with the corresponding virtual volume, pages are assigned from the storage tier of the higher priority to the relevant virtual volume.Type: ApplicationFiled: May 18, 2010Publication date: November 24, 2011Applicant: HITACHI, LTD.Inventors: Masayuki Yamamoto, Yoshiaki Eguchi, Azusa Sudo
-
Publication number: 20110197044Abstract: A storage system comprises a virtual volume configured of multiple virtual areas and a pool configured of multiple actual area groups of different performances. The controller of the storage system manages which actual areas are assigned to which virtual areas and the access load on the actual areas assigned to the virtual areas. The controller, if the access load of a first actual area assigned to a first virtual area is inappropriate for a first actual area group comprising the first actual area, migrates data to a second actual area in a second actual area group which is appropriate for the access load of the first actual area from the first actual area. The controller performs data migration between actual areas for achieving data allocation at a certain point of time based on history information which is the information related to a virtual area at a point of time in the past and an actual area assigned to the virtual area.Type: ApplicationFiled: February 8, 2010Publication date: August 11, 2011Applicant: HITACHI, LTD.Inventors: Azusa Sudo, Yoshiaki Eguchi, Masayuki Yamamoto, Yoichi Mizuno
-
Patent number: 7849058Abstract: There is provided a storage system providing a storage volume and being coupled via a network to a secondary storage system for storing a backup of data stored in the storage volume, the storage system copies data stored in the storage volume to the secondary storage system, upon receiving an instruction to create a backup; records the size of the data copied; predict the size of data to be copied in the future based on the recorded size of the copied data; records a usable bandwidth of the network at a time when the data is copied to the secondary storage system; predicts a usable bandwidth in the future based on the recorded usable bandwidth of the network; and predicts a time period required for copying data to the secondary storage system based on the predicted size of data to be copied and the predicted usable bandwidth of the network.Type: GrantFiled: February 1, 2008Date of Patent: December 7, 2010Assignee: Hitachi, Ltd.Inventors: Azusa Sudo, Kenta Shiga
-
Publication number: 20100100695Abstract: A storage system is provided which is capable of realizing a remote copy function for speeding up lines virtually by satisfying such demand to distribute copy data into a plurality of lines. In a storage system for connecting a local storage device and a remote storage device via a plurality of lines, the local storage device includes a remote copy program for distributing data of a plurality of logical volumes accessed from a host computer into a plurality of paths on the basis of status of the plurality of paths interposing the plurality of lines, to perform a remote copy from the local storage device to the remote storage device. Accordingly, the local storage device distributes data of the logical volumes into the plurality of lines to copy the data to the remote storage device, resulting in speeding up the lines virtually.Type: ApplicationFiled: December 8, 2008Publication date: April 22, 2010Inventors: Azusa Sudo, Kenta Shiga, Toshihiko Murakami
-
Publication number: 20090083345Abstract: There is provided a storage system providing a storage volume and being coupled via a network to a secondary storage system for storing a backup of data stored in the storage volume, the storage system copies data stored in the storage volume to the secondary storage system, upon receiving an instruction to create a backup; records the size of the data copied; predict the size of data to be copied in the future based on the recorded size of the copied data; records a usable bandwidth of the network at a time when the data is copied to the secondary storage system; predicts a usable bandwidth in the future based on the recorded usable bandwidth of the network; and predicts a time period required for copying data to the secondary storage system based on the predicted size of data to be copied and the predicted usable bandwidth of the network.Type: ApplicationFiled: February 1, 2008Publication date: March 26, 2009Inventors: Azusa Sudo, Kenta Shiga